EDITORS COMMENTS
This print showcases a mesmerizing detail of the Papyrus of Ker Asher, originating from Theses in the 1st century BC. The image captures a significant religious moment as Anubis, the ancient Egyptian deity associated with death and mummification, leads Ker Asher (the deceased) on their spiritual journey. Following closely behind is Hathor, the goddess of love and beauty. Displayed at the prestigious British Museum, this artifact beautifully represents Egypt's rich cultural heritage. The vibrant colors preserved on this papyrus bring to life an era long gone but not forgotten. This intricate piece offers a glimpse into ancient Egyptian beliefs surrounding death and afterlife. The composition exudes a sense of reverence and solemnity as Anubis guides Ker Asher towards his final resting place.
